Every Friday Night [6:00pm - 10:30pm]
Unique layouts at every event! You never know what layout you will be drifting.... And you never know who will show up on track....
FND is a practice-style event with lots of seat time. Back to Back runs all night!
This is a beginner-friendly event! Layouts are designed to be beginner inclusive & challenge even the most advanced drifters & work well for tandem runs.
Caffeine & Octane Lanier Raceway, 5301 Winder Hwy, Braselton, GA 30517
Spectator tickets are available for the grandstands for $12
And for an additional $10 tailgate hillside/trackside parking spots are available with an epic view of the track.
Paddock access tickets are $18 for spectators over the age of 18. This ticket also includes grandstand seating.
$99 Driver pre-registration ends at midnight Thursdays (Each driver can purchase one mechanic ticket for $10) Driver then gets one additional vehicle sticker. This can be used for a truck/trailer combo or a separate mechanic vehicle, not both.
6:00PM to 10:30PM - Friday Night Drift. This is open practice and beginner friendly
